The cryptocurrency market has been expanding at an unprecedented rate, and if you’re looking to enter this lucrative sector, creating your own cryptocurrency exchange is one of the most promising opportunities. With a cryptocurrency exchange, you’re providing a platform that allows users to buy, sell, and trade digital currencies seamlessly.
In this comprehensive guide, we’ll walk you through the essential steps to build a secure, scalable, and user-friendly cryptocurrency exchange. Whether you’re a budding entrepreneur or an established company looking to tap into the crypto world, this article will equip you with the knowledge needed to launch a successful platform.
Step 1: Planning and Market Analysis
Before diving into development, it’s crucial to conduct a thorough market analysis. This initial step will set the foundation for your exchange by helping you identify your target market, competitors, and the unique value you can offer.
Key Areas to Focus On:
- Target Audience: Understand who your users will be. Are you targeting retail traders, institutional investors, or both?
- Competitor Research: Analyse existing exchanges to identify gaps in the market. Can you provide better features, lower fees, or faster transaction speeds?
- Market Trends: Stay updated on emerging trends such as decentralised finance (DeFi), NFTs, and stablecoins.
Step 2: Understanding Your Target Audience
Knowing your target audience is key to offering an exchange that truly meets their needs. You must identify the types of traders who will use your platform, from beginners to advanced crypto enthusiasts.
Key Insights to Gather:
- User Demographics: Age, location, and interests.
- Technical Skill Level: Will your exchange be beginner-friendly, or will it cater to experienced traders with advanced features like margin trading and short selling?
- Geographical Preferences: Determine whether you want to focus on a particular region or go global.
By knowing exactly who you’re building for, you can design a platform that provides real value.
Step 3: Regulatory and Legal Compliance
Operating a cryptocurrency exchange is not just about technology—regulatory compliance is paramount. Laws and regulations surrounding cryptocurrency vary by country and can affect how you structure your exchange.
Key Compliance Factors to Consider:
- KYC (Know Your Customer) and AML (Anti-Money Laundering) requirements to prevent illegal activities.
- Licensing: Depending on your jurisdiction, you might need a specific licence to operate a crypto exchange.
- Tax Reporting: Ensure that your platform is equipped to report transactions and tax obligations accurately.
Consulting legal experts and setting up a compliance framework will ensure your exchange operates within the bounds of the law, thus protecting your business and your users.
Step 4: Building a Robust Technology Infrastructure
A cryptocurrency exchange’s success is largely dependent on the technology it runs on. The platform needs to be secure, scalable, and high-performing to handle large trading volumes.
Core Components of a Crypto Exchange:
- User Interface (UI): A clean, intuitive design will enhance user experience.
- Trading Engine: This is the heart of the exchange, responsible for matching buy and sell orders quickly.
- Security Features: Incorporate robust security measures such as two-factor authentication (2FA), cold storage for cryptocurrency, and encryption protocols.
Technology Choices:
- Blockchain Integration: For smooth and secure transactions, your platform should integrate with various blockchains (e.g., Bitcoin, Ethereum, Binance Smart Chain).
- API Integrations: To provide market data, connect with external systems, or enable third-party apps.
Your exchange must be capable of handling fluctuations in market activity and large transaction volumes without downtime.
Step 5: Ensuring Liquidity and Market-Making
Liquidity is the backbone of any exchange. Without liquidity, your users may face wide spreads or delays in trade execution.
How to Ensure Liquidity:
- Partner with Liquidity Providers: Collaborating with large crypto market makers ensures there’s always a buyer or seller available for any trade.
- Offer Multiple Trading Pairs: The more cryptocurrencies and pairs you offer, the more liquidity your platform will have.
- Incentivise Liquidity Providers: Encourage liquidity providers by offering rewards or lower trading fees.
Building and maintaining liquidity is crucial to the long-term success of your exchange.
Step 6: Marketing and User Acquisition
A successful cryptocurrency exchange isn’t just about technology and liquidity—it also requires a solid marketing strategy to attract and retain users.
Key Strategies to Employ:
- Content Marketing: Create educational resources like blog posts, tutorials, and webinars to build trust and engage users.
- Referral Programs: Encourage users to refer others by offering rewards or discounts.
- Social Media Campaigns: Leverage platforms like Twitter, Facebook, and Reddit to engage with potential users.
- Influencer Partnerships: Collaborate with crypto influencers to expand your reach.
A targeted marketing approach will help you establish your exchange in a competitive market.
Step 7: Risk Management and Customer Support
In the fast-paced world of crypto trading, risk management is crucial. You must protect your users from potential security breaches, financial losses, and other risks.
Risk Management Strategies:
- Insurance: Consider taking out an insurance policy to protect user funds in case of a breach or hacking event.
- Risk Algorithms: Use advanced algorithms to detect fraudulent activity and risky transactions.
- Emergency Protocols: Develop an incident response plan in case of security breaches.
Customer Support:
Excellent customer support will ensure users feel valued and secure. Provide 24/7 assistance through various channels such as:
- Live Chat
- Email Support
- Phone Support
Key Considerations for Long-Term Success
As your platform grows, you must keep scalability in mind. The cryptocurrency market is volatile, and you may experience rapid fluctuations in trading volume.
Scalability Tips:
- Cloud Infrastructure: Use scalable cloud solutions (e.g., AWS, Azure) to handle increased demand.
- Modular Architecture: Build your platform in a modular way, allowing you to add new features without a complete overhaul.
- Regular Updates: Constantly improve your platform by adding features and optimising performance.
Keeping your exchange updated with the latest trends and technologies will ensure you stay competitive.
Conclusion: Building a Successful Cryptocurrency Exchange
Building a cryptocurrency exchange is a rewarding yet complex venture. From understanding your target audience to ensuring regulatory compliance, every step is crucial for the success of your platform. By focusing on security, liquidity, scalability, and user experience, you can build an exchange that not only meets market needs but also stands out in a competitive industry.